Sexual Communication: A Vital Ingredient to a Happy Marriage


All healthy relationships have communication as a firm foundation and the basis for marriage is no different. In marriages, emotional bonding strikes faster with similar hobbies, common tastes or more easily, with friendly talks. But sexual compatibility takes a little more time if you are not open to discuss sex in marriage.

Emotional bonding vs. Sexual bonding

The debate continues even today over the superiority of emotional or physical aspects in a relationship. The truth is, you just cannot conclude. While most men vote for physical compatibility as the essential wine of marriage, women say, they can't make love without feeling close.

Communication is the perfect word, which defines a happy marriage where sexual life balances well with the emotional aspects a woman admires. In sexual communication, sex talks do you good when you talk about each other's thoughts on sex and apply it in your sexual life. Reading books on sex topics, showing interest to know the sexual likings and not forcing your partner into making love will help you come closer to sexual happiness.
